首页>>后端>>Python->python提取指定字符后的数字,python 提取字符串中数字

python提取指定字符后的数字,python 提取字符串中数字

时间:2024-01-18 本站 点击:16

Python批量提取txt文件中的特定字符后的数字?

1、Msg)...代码中先获取文件,然后读取每一行,然后以:作为分隔符。

2、加个零宽断言就行了,python的零宽断言不支持长度不固定的表达式,所以需要将\s*移动到括号外边,用float()函数对数据进行处理就行了,float()函数可以处理字符串中的\s*等字符。

3、要从字符串[1,2]中取出数字6,您可以按照以下步骤进行操作:首先,需要确定要提取数字的具体位置。根据您提供的字符串,数字6似乎在方括号内的第二个元素中。将字符串转换为合适的数据类型以便操作。

4、x{n,m} 匹配 x 字符,至少 n 次,至多 m 次。(a|b|c) 要么匹配 a,要么匹配 b,要么匹配 c。## (x) 一般情况下表示一个记忆组 (remembered group)。

5、如下图,要提取#后面的字符,也即红色的“SDK”到B列。首先,在B2中输入公式:=FIND(#,A2)返回#在字符串中的位置,#在A2单元格文本中是第6个字符。

6、num = int(str_num)print(num)```运行结果为:```123 ```需要注意的是,如果字符串中包含非数字字符,则会抛出ValueError异常。

从字符串中只提取位数为6位的数字,怎么写表达式?

首先需要在电脑上将Excel软件打开,接下来在Excel中新建一个文档表格。接下来在表格中输入需要提取的数字。

可以使用 Python 中的正则表达式库 re 来从字符串中提取数字。

正则表达式:^\d{6} 注意写法,javascript里正则表达式的写法为/^\d{6}$/,其它的都为^\d{6}$。

要从字符串[1,2]中取出数字6,您可以按照以下步骤进行操作:首先,需要确定要提取数字的具体位置。根据您提供的字符串,数字6似乎在方括号内的第二个元素中。将字符串转换为合适的数据类型以便操作。

如下图,要提取#后面的字符,也即红色的“SDK”到B列。首先,在B2中输入公式:=FIND(#,A2)返回#在字符串中的位置,#在A2单元格文本中是第6个字符。

B2:B18单元格内数据只包含一个*字符,而且*字符前面的数字个数是不一样的,有些是3位数,有些是4位数,有些是5位数。这种情况,我们需要用到LEFT函数和FIND函数。

python怎么把字符串转换成数字

1、Python中可以使用内置函数`int()`将字符串类型的数字转换为整数。

2、首先打开一个关于python的任意编辑器。接着,定义如图所示的整数。然后调用函数str函数。最后转换为字符串,运行后结果如图所示,就完成了。

3、python中字符串转换成数字 (1)import string t=555ts=string.atoi(tt)ts即为tt转换成的数字 转换为浮点数 string.atof(tt)(2)直接int int(tt)即可。

4、python 字符与数字如何转换 python中字符与数字相互转换用chr()即可。

5、在python中,将字符串转换为整型的两种方法是:利用string库中的atoi函数将字符串转换成数字;直接使用int内置函数将字符串转换成数字类型。

python怎么取出字符串中的数字

1、要从字符串[1,2]中取出数字6,您可以按照以下步骤进行操作:首先,需要确定要提取数字的具体位置。根据您提供的字符串,数字6似乎在方括号内的第二个元素中。将字符串转换为合适的数据类型以便操作。

2、可以建一个数字的列表,然后遍历字符串判断是否存在一个数和列表相同。也可以把字符串中的每一位弄成ascii的对应数字范围,0~9对应的是一个范围,判断是否在范围就行。

3、匹配字符串的结尾。\b 匹配一个单词的边界。\d 匹配任意数字。\D 匹配任意非数字字符。x? 匹配一个可选的 x 字符 (换言之,它匹配 1 次或者 0 次 x 字符)。x* 匹配0次或者多次 x 字符。

python编写一段代码,要求用户从键盘输入一字符串,程序负责提取出其中...

1、可以这样编写程序:定义一个含有所有小写字母的列表变量w及一个待测字符串变量s。对s字符串中的每一个字符进行循环迭代检测其是否位于变量w中,若为真,则对计数变量c进行加一操作。输出c变量,即为所求。

2、wz=计量单位是指根据约定定义和采用的标量,任何其他同类量可与其比较使两个量之比用一个数表示。计量单位具有根据约定赋予的名称和符号。

3、答案:s = Hello Python!,s[3: 8] = lo Py解:s[3: 8] 表示的是切片操作,意思是取起始索引(包含该索引对应值)3,终止索引(不包含该索引对应值)8 之间的值。

4、可以使用Python编写一个程序来完成此任务。

5、定义一个字符串变量cmn,然后调用函数countNum,传入cmn,然后将返回的值给变量bmn,并打印。再次定义一个空字符串变量kmn,调用字典的方法items();获取字符串以及对应出现的次数。

6、使用`max()`函数求出整数列表中的最大值。

python提取指定字符后的数字的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于python 提取字符串中数字、python提取指定字符后的数字的信息别忘了在本站进行查找喔。


本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:/Python/128941.html